Software Development Partner

Your Trusted Software Development Partner for Tailored Business Solutions

At Zenkins, we are more than just a service provider—we are your strategic Software Development Partner, committed to driving innovation and growth for your business. Whether you’re looking to develop custom software, streamline your operations, or scale with the latest technologies, our expert team is here to turn your vision into reality. With a strong presence in both the USA and India, we offer cutting-edge solutions, agile development, and long-term collaboration that ensures success at every stage of your digital journey.

Premier Providers Powering Our Innovations

Introduction

Why Choose a Software Development Partner?

In today’s fast-paced digital landscape, partnering with the right Software Development Partner can make all the difference between thriving and merely surviving. As businesses increasingly rely on technology to improve processes, engage customers, and drive innovation, having an experienced development partner becomes crucial to success.

Software Development Partner
Team
Who We Are
Zenkins at a Glance

Zenkins is a leading Software Development Partner committed to delivering innovative, custom solutions that drive business growth. With a strong presence in both India and the USA, we specialize in crafting tailored software that meets the unique needs of businesses across various industries.

Services

Software Development Partner Services

At Zenkins, we offer a comprehensive range of software development services designed to meet the diverse needs of businesses across industries. As your dedicated Software Development Partner, we provide tailored solutions that are both innovative and scalable, helping you stay competitive in an ever-evolving digital landscape.

Custom Software Development

We develop custom software applications from scratch, ensuring they align perfectly with your unique requirements. Our process includes detailed requirement analysis, architecture design, coding, testing, and deployment, with a focus on scalability, performance, and security.

Product Ideation and Prototyping

We assist in brainstorming sessions to generate innovative ideas and create interactive prototypes. This helps in visualizing the end product, validating concepts, and gathering user feedback before moving to full-scale development.

UI/UX Design

User interface and user experience design to create intuitive and engaging software products. Our design team specializes in creating aesthetically pleasing and user-friendly interfaces. We focus on user research, wireframing, and interactive design to ensure a seamless user experience across all devices.

Web Application Development

We build high-performance web applications tailored to your business goals. Our expertise includes single-page applications (SPAs), progressive web apps (PWAs), and enterprise web solutions using frameworks like React.js, Angular, and Vue.js.

Mobile App Development

We develop native and cross-platform mobile apps that deliver superior user experiences. Using tools like React Native, Flutter, and Swift, we ensure your app is responsive, user-friendly, and optimized for performance.

SaaS Product Development

We specialize in building cloud-based SaaS solutions that are scalable and secure. Our services include multi-tenant architecture design, subscription management, and integration with third-party services to ensure your SaaS product meets market demands.

Cloud Integration

We help you leverage cloud platforms like AWS, Google Cloud, and Microsoft Azure to enhance your software’s scalability, performance, and security. Our services include cloud migration, integration, and management.

API Development and Integration

We design and develop robust APIs to enable smooth data exchange between your software products and other systems. Our expertise includes RESTful APIs, GraphQL, and third-party API integration.

Software Testing and Quality Assurance

Our QA team provides manual and automated testing services, including functional, performance, security, and usability testing. We ensure your software meets the highest quality standards before deployment.

Product Maintenance and Support

We offer post-launch support and maintenance services, including bug fixes, performance enhancements, and feature updates. Our goal is to ensure your software remains efficient and relevant in a dynamic market.

Legacy Software Modernization

We help you transform legacy systems into modern, agile solutions. Our services include re-engineering, code refactoring, and platform migration to ensure your software is future-proof and scalable.

MVP Development

We build MVPs to validate your product concept with minimal investment. Our process includes identifying core features, rapid prototyping, and iterative development to gather user feedback and refine the product.

DevOps and CI/CD

We set up and manage DevOps workflows to enhance collaboration, automate testing, and accelerate deployment. Our CI/CD solutions ensure faster delivery cycles and more reliable software releases.

Software Product Consulting

Our consultants provide strategic guidance on product development, market positioning, and technology selection. We help you navigate challenges and optimize your product roadmap for success.

Data Analytics and Business Intelligence

We integrate advanced data analytics and BI tools into your software to help you make data-driven decisions. Our services include data visualization, reporting, and predictive analytics.

Enterprise Software Development

We specialize in building robust, scalable enterprise software tailored to your business processes. Our solutions include ERP systems, CRM platforms, and custom enterprise applications.

IoT Software Development

We develop IoT applications that enable seamless connectivity and data exchange between devices. Our expertise includes sensor integration, real-time data processing, and IoT platform development.

AI and ML Integration

We integrate AI and ML models into your software to enhance functionality and user experience. Our services include natural language processing, image recognition, and predictive analytics.

Ready to Elevate Your Business with the Right Software Development Partner?

Contact Zenkins today to discuss your project and discover how our tailored solutions can help you achieve your goals.

Zenkins Technologies
Industries

Industries We Empower with Innovative Software Solutions

Driving Success Across Diverse Sectors as a Leading Software Development Partner.

Retail

Education

Real Estate

Finance

Healthcare

Automotive

Media & Entertainment

Diamond Jewellery

Logistic

Oil & GAS

Travel & Hospitality

Energy & Utilities

Why Choose Zenkins as Your Software Development Partner?​

Choosing the right Software Development Partner is critical to the success of your digital transformation. At Zenkins, we offer more than just technical solutions—we provide strategic partnerships that drive long-term value for your business. Here's why partnering with Zenkins is the smart choice:

1. Tailored Solutions for Your Business Needs

Every business is unique, and so are its challenges. We take the time to understand your goals and create customized software solutions that are aligned with your specific requirements. From startups to enterprises, we deliver solutions that scale as you grow.

2. Expert Team with Global Experience

With a team of highly skilled developers, designers, and project managers, Zenkins combines deep technical expertise with business acumen. Our global presence in the USA and India ensures we have the resources and talent to tackle complex projects across industries.

3. Agile Development for Faster Time-to-Market

Our Agile methodology ensures that we deliver results quickly and efficiently. Through iterative development, regular feedback loops, and continuous improvement, we adapt to changes and deliver high-quality software on time and within budget.

4. Cost-Effective Solutions Without Compromising Quality

By leveraging our global delivery model, Zenkins offers competitive pricing while maintaining the highest standards of quality. You get the benefits of both cost savings and world-class software development services.

5. Long-Term Collaboration and Support

At Zenkins, we believe in building lasting partnerships. Our commitment to your success doesn’t end with project delivery. We provide ongoing maintenance, support, and updates to ensure your software continues to perform optimally as your business evolves.

6. Cutting-Edge Technology and Innovation

Staying ahead of technology trends is vital to staying competitive. At Zenkins, we work with the latest technologies and tools, ensuring your solutions are innovative, future-proof, and adaptable to the changing needs of your industry.

7. Seamless Communication and Transparency

We believe that open communication is key to a successful partnership. With transparent processes, regular updates, and a dedicated point of contact, you’ll always be informed and in control of your project’s progress.

8. Proven Track Record of Success

With a portfolio of successful projects and satisfied clients across the globe, Zenkins has a proven track record of delivering exceptional software solutions. Our clients trust us to help them achieve their business objectives with innovative technology.

Technologies We Use

Leveraging the Latest Technologies to Deliver Excellence as a Software Development Partner.

Programming Languages
Web Development Frameworks
Mobile Development Frameworks
Backend Technologies
Databases
Cloud Platforms
DevOps Tools
CI/CD
Version Control Systems
Containerization and Orchestration
APIs and Microservices
Internet of Things (IoT)
UI/UX Design Tools
Data Analytics and Business Intelligence
Cybersecurity
CMS Platforms

Our Development Process

At Zenkins, we follow a well-defined, agile software development process that ensures the delivery of high-quality products, on time and within budget. As your software development partner, we work closely with you throughout each phase to ensure the final product aligns with your business objectives.

1. Discovery & Analysis

Before diving into development, we take the time to understand your business, target audience, and the specific challenges you're facing. This phase is crucial for gathering all the necessary information to ensure we build a solution that addresses your exact requirements.

2. Planning & Strategy

Once we have a clear understanding of your needs, we create a comprehensive project plan and strategy. This includes defining timelines, identifying the appropriate technology stack, and setting key milestones. We also outline the project’s scope and budget at this stage to ensure full transparency.

3. Design & Prototyping

With the strategy in place, our designers create a prototype or mockup of your software solution. This allows you to visualize the end product and provide feedback early in the process. Our design team focuses on delivering intuitive, user-friendly designs that ensure the best user experience.

4. Development

This is where our developers bring your project to life. Following the best coding practices and industry standards, our team writes clean, efficient, and scalable code. Throughout the development phase, we keep you informed with regular progress reports.

5. Testing & QA

Quality is a top priority at Zenkins. Before any software solution goes live, it goes through rigorous testing and quality assurance. Our QA team conducts multiple tests to ensure that the software is free of bugs, meets performance standards, and aligns with the project requirements.

6. Deployment & Support

Once the software passes all quality checks, we deploy it to your chosen environment. However, our job doesn’t end there. As your long-term software development partner, we provide ongoing support, including maintenance, updates, and upgrades to ensure that your software continues to perform optimally.

Global Reach with Local Expertise

In today's globalized world, having a software development partner with international reach can give your business a significant competitive edge. Zenkins operates at the intersection of global talent and local expertise, making us the ideal partner for businesses in both the USA and India.

USA Presence for Easy Collaboration

We believe in working closely with our clients throughout the project lifecycle. Our collaborative approach ensures that your insights and feedback are actively incorporated into the development process.

Rapid Prototyping

With our agile methodologies, we quickly build prototypes and MVPs (Minimum Viable Products) to validate ideas and gather user feedback, allowing for faster iterations and optimized solutions.

Focus on User Experience

Great software isn't just about functionality; it's about delivering an exceptional user experience. Our design and development teams prioritize user-centric design to create intuitive and enjoyable applications.

Continuous Innovation

At Zenkins, we are passionate about innovation and continuously explore emerging technologies and industry trends. This allows us to deliver forward-thinking solutions that position our clients for future success.

Adherence to Quality Standards

Quality is ingrained in everything we do. We follow industry best practices, conduct thorough testing, and ensure strict adherence to quality standards to deliver reliable and high-performance software.

Our Agile Approach

At Zenkins, we embrace an Agile development methodology that enables us to deliver high-quality software quickly and efficiently. As your trusted Software Development Partner, our Agile approach ensures that projects remain flexible, adaptable, and aligned with your evolving business needs.

1. Customer Collaboration Over Contract Negotiation

We prioritize working closely with our clients throughout the development process. Regular communication, feedback, and collaboration ensure that the software we build not only meets but exceeds your expectations. Your input is integral at every stage, from planning to deployment.

2. Iterative Development for Faster Delivery

By breaking projects into smaller, manageable sprints, we deliver working software early and often. This iterative development cycle allows you to see progress in real time, make adjustments as needed, and accelerate time-to-market without sacrificing quality.

3. Flexibility to Adapt to Change

The Agile framework allows us to adapt to changes in project scope or market conditions with ease. Whether you need to pivot your strategy, add new features, or adjust priorities, our Agile approach ensures your software remains relevant and aligned with your business goals.

4. Focus on Continuous Improvement

Each development sprint concludes with a review of performance, enabling us to learn, refine, and improve the next cycle. This focus on continuous improvement ensures that your product is consistently evolving to meet the highest standards of performance and functionality.

5. Transparency and Accountability

We value transparency in every aspect of our Agile process. Through regular progress reports, sprint planning sessions, and daily stand-ups, you’ll always have visibility into the development timeline, milestones, and deliverables. This ensures that your project stays on track and within budget.

6. Quality Assurance Throughout the Process

Our Agile approach integrates quality assurance and testing at every stage of development. By continuously testing and refining the software during each sprint, we identify issues early, ensuring that the final product is robust, secure, and ready for deployment.

7. Empowered Development Teams

At Zenkins, we believe in empowering our development teams to make decisions and solve problems quickly. Our cross-functional teams work closely together to ensure seamless coordination, rapid decision-making, and efficient problem-solving, which leads to better, faster outcomes for your project.

Outsourcing vs. In-house: Why Outsourcing Works

When it comes to software development, businesses often face the dilemma of choosing between building an in-house team or partnering with a reliable Software Development Partner. While both approaches have their advantages, outsourcing offers unique benefits that can significantly impact your business’s efficiency, cost savings, and scalability.

1. Access to Global Talent and Expertise

Building an in-house team requires time, resources, and expertise to find and hire the right talent. By outsourcing to a specialized software development partner like Zenkins, you instantly gain access to a global pool of highly skilled professionals.

2. Cost-Effective Solutions

Maintaining an in-house development team can be expensive, especially when considering salaries, benefits, training, and infrastructure. Outsourcing allows you to reduce operational costs significantly.

3. Faster Time-to-Market

In-house teams often face constraints related to resource availability, project timelines, and internal processes. Outsourcing accelerates development timelines by leveraging the streamlined processes, dedicated teams, and efficient workflows of a software development partner.

4. Focus on Core Business Activities

Building and managing an in-house team requires significant time and attention. By outsourcing your software development, you can focus on what matters most—your core business activities.

5. Scalability and Flexibility

One of the major advantages of outsourcing is the ability to scale your development efforts quickly. Whether you need to ramp up for a large project or reduce resources after completion, outsourcing provides the flexibility to adjust as needed.

6. Risk Mitigation and Quality Assurance

Outsourcing to a trusted software development partner comes with the added benefit of risk mitigation.

7. Ongoing Support and Maintenance

Unlike an in-house team that might disband after a project is completed, outsourcing partners like Zenkins offer long-term support and maintenance.
Insights

Explore Our Latest Insights

What to Look for in a Software Development Partner from India

What to Look for in a Software Development Partner from India

Discover what to look for in a reliable Software Development Partner from India, from expertise to cost, ensuring the…

Technology Partner vs. Software Development Partner: What’s the Difference?

Technology Partner vs. Software Development Partner: What’s the Difference?

Discover the key differences between a Technology Partner vs. Software Development Partner, and choose the right one to drive…

Why Partner with a Local .NET Development Company for Your Next Project

Why Partner with a Local .NET Development Company for Your Next Project

Partner with a local .NET development company for tailored, secure, and scalable software solutions. Boost your project's success with…

What client ask frequently?

A Software Development Partner is a specialized company that collaborates with businesses to create, implement, and maintain software solutions. Unlike a traditional service provider, a development partner works closely with you to understand your needs, offer tailored solutions, and provide ongoing support to ensure your software aligns with your business goals.

Zenkins offers a unique combination of technical expertise, industry experience, and a client-focused approach. We provide customized software solutions, leverage a global talent pool, and follow Agile methodologies to ensure timely and cost-effective delivery. Our commitment to quality, flexibility, and long-term support makes us a trusted partner for your software development needs.

Zenkins offers a comprehensive range of services, including:

  • Custom Software Development
  • Web Development
  • Mobile App Development
  • Cloud Application Development
  • Enterprise Software Solutions
  • Software Integration
  • Software Testing & QA
  • Maintenance & Support

We follow rigorous quality assurance processes throughout the development lifecycle. Our Agile approach integrates continuous testing and feedback, allowing us to identify and address issues early. Additionally, we adhere to industry best practices and standards to ensure that the software we deliver is secure, reliable, and high-performing.

Agile development is a methodology that emphasizes iterative progress, collaboration, and flexibility. It involves breaking the project into smaller, manageable parts (sprints) and regularly reviewing and refining the software based on client feedback. This approach allows for quicker delivery, adaptability to changes, and continuous improvement, ensuring that the final product meets your evolving needs.

Outsourcing to Zenkins provides access to a global pool of talent, cost savings, and faster time-to-market. It allows you to focus on core business activities while we handle the technical complexities. Our scalable solutions and long-term support offer additional flexibility and risk mitigation compared to managing an in-house team.

Getting started is simple. Reach out to us through our contact form or schedule a consultation. We’ll discuss your project requirements, provide a proposal, and outline the next steps. Our team will work closely with you to ensure a smooth onboarding process and a successful project kickoff.

Zenkins serves a diverse range of industries, including finance, healthcare, retail, technology, and more. Our broad industry experience allows us to understand the unique challenges and requirements of different sectors, enabling us to deliver solutions that are tailored to your specific needs.

Yes, Zenkins is equipped to handle both short-term and long-term projects. Whether you need a quick turnaround for a specific feature or a comprehensive, long-term development partnership, we have the resources and expertise to meet your requirements.

After deployment, Zenkins offers ongoing support and maintenance services to ensure your software remains functional and up-to-date. This includes troubleshooting, updates, performance monitoring, and enhancements to adapt to new business needs or technological advancements.